AI语音聊天如何实现多语言切换?
在科技飞速发展的今天,人工智能(AI)已经渗透到我们生活的方方面面。其中,AI语音聊天应用因其便捷性和趣味性,受到了越来越多人的喜爱。然而,随着全球化进程的加快,越来越多的人需要跨越语言障碍进行沟通。如何实现多语言切换,成为了AI语音聊天技术的一个重要课题。今天,就让我们通过一个真实的故事,来了解一下AI语音聊天如何实现多语言切换。
故事的主人公叫小张,是一名在外企工作的软件工程师。由于工作性质的原因,小张需要经常与来自不同国家的同事进行交流。然而,语言障碍成了他们沟通的绊脚石。在一次偶然的机会,小张接触到了一款名为“多语通”的AI语音聊天应用。这款应用凭借其强大的多语言切换功能,为小张解决了语言沟通的难题。
“多语通”的AI语音聊天功能是如何实现多语言切换的呢?下面,我们就来揭秘这个背后的技术。
首先,多语言切换的关键在于对语言的精准理解和生成。为了实现这一点,“多语通”采用了先进的语音识别技术。该技术能够准确地将用户的语音转换为文字,并根据语境理解用户的意图。同时,它还能够识别用户的母语,从而为用户提供更加贴心的服务。
其次,为了实现多语言之间的流畅切换,“多语通”采用了多语言语音合成技术。这项技术可以将用户输入的文字信息,转换为多种语言的语音输出。具体来说,它包括以下几个步骤:
语音合成引擎:首先,需要将用户输入的文字信息通过语音合成引擎转换为音频信号。这个过程中,引擎会根据语言特点,调整语调、语速和音量,使其听起来更加自然。
语言模型:接下来,语言模型会根据音频信号和上下文信息,判断用户想要切换到的语言。这个模型需要经过大量的数据训练,以确保准确性和流畅性。
语音转换:一旦确定目标语言,系统就会将音频信号转换为对应语言的音频信号。在这个过程中,语音转换技术会将原语言的发音、音调、语速等特征,转移到目标语言上,确保语音输出的准确性和自然度。
输出优化:为了进一步提升用户体验,系统还会对输出进行优化。例如,调整语音的节奏、停顿等,使其更加符合目标语言的发音习惯。
回到小张的故事,当他首次使用“多语通”时,他兴奋地尝试了多种语言切换。他发现,无论与哪个国家的同事交流,都能轻松实现多语言切换,沟通起来异常顺畅。这不仅提高了工作效率,还让他在工作中结识了更多来自世界各地的朋友。
当然,实现多语言切换的AI语音聊天技术并非一蹴而就。在这个过程中,研发团队付出了巨大的努力。以下是他们在实现多语言切换过程中的一些关键点:
数据收集:为了提高语音识别和合成技术的准确性,研发团队收集了海量的多语言语音数据。这些数据涵盖了不同地区、不同口音的语言,确保了系统的通用性和准确性。
模型训练:在模型训练过程中,研发团队采用了先进的深度学习算法,通过不断优化模型,提高语音识别和合成的效果。
不断迭代:为了适应不断变化的语言环境,研发团队对系统进行了持续迭代。他们不断更新语言模型,优化语音合成算法,以满足用户的需求。
用户反馈:为了更好地满足用户需求,研发团队积极收集用户反馈。他们根据用户的反馈,不断调整和优化系统功能,使其更加贴近用户的使用习惯。
总之,AI语音聊天多语言切换技术的实现,离不开先进的语音识别、语音合成以及语言模型等技术。通过不断优化和迭代,这些技术为人们跨越语言障碍、实现高效沟通提供了有力支持。而小张的故事,正是这一技术的生动体现。在未来,随着AI技术的不断发展,我们有理由相信,多语言切换的AI语音聊天将会更加成熟,为全球化的交流带来更多便利。
猜你喜欢:deepseek语音